The Chicago Minority Supplier Development Council, Inc. (CMSDC)
One of the nation's premier organizations for minority business
development in the nation. For over forty years, CMSDC has championed
the interests of minority entrepreneurs in the Metropolitan Chicago
Area and nationally. CMSDC's Chicago Business Opportunity Fair, which
is in its fourth decade, was the impetus for the founding of the
National Minority Supplier Development Council, Inc. (NMSDC), a network
of over 37 regional Councils in major cities across the country. CMSDC
was born out of a direct initiative of corporate, government and civic
leaders in response to a call from the minority community for business
access and economic parity.
Women’s Business Development Center (WBDC) of Chicago
Since 1986, the Women’s Business Development Center (WBDC) has helped
prospective and established women business owners achieve economic
independence through entrepreneurship. From workshops and seminars to
business coaching and financial assistance, we're here to guide you to
business and economic success.
